I am the Art Director for Salesforce’s AI assistant, Einstein Copilot. I helped develop the look and feel of the marketing materials, including countless digital and social media graphics, product pages on Salesforce.com, demo videos, and sizzle reels. Einstein Copilot has a vastly different aesthetic from Salesforce’s traditional “national parks” theme in order to cement its status as a unique and futuristic offering.

With the help of our internal studios team, we expanded the art direction into a large bill of materials, including product detail pages, blog posts, newsroom graphics, graphics for in-office TV screens, e-mail blasts, Youtube series thumbnails, Salesforce+ series thumbnails, LinkedIn posts, and beyond.
